The Underdog Community Project is seeking registered veterinarians to volunteer at our pop-up Pet Clinics. We hold free pet clinics once a month at the Midnight Mission in Los Angeles, CA for homeless individuals who have dogs or cats. We provide free vaccines, de-wormer, medications, and pet food.
*Seeking registered veterinarians with valid license only.*

Mission Statement
Underdog Community Project's mission is to provide free and accessible veterinary services to the beloved pets of unhoused and minority individuals in the greater Los Angeles Area.
Description
Underdog Community Project provides free veterinary care for pets (dogs & cats) of the homeless. We offer our services around Skid Row in Los Angeles, CA.
